Syntax gpupdate [/target: {computer user}] [/force] [/wait:] [/logoff] [/boot] [/sync] [/?] Parameters Examples To force a … Web30 nov. 2024 · There are two ways you can apply the GPUpdate command. The first is by simply running the executable as “GPUpdate” and the second is to run it with a “force” argument. WebPowerShell can be run locally or across the network through a feature known as Windows Remote Management (WinRM) 1. To facilitate the use of WinRM, remote workstations and servers on which code is executed must have remoting enabled. Microsoft Windows Server 2012 and newer Microsoft Windows operating systems have remoting enabled by default. Web17 mrt. 2024 · Client computers update Group Policies every 90 minutes by default, in a functional and working domain. In this brief article we will see how to force gpupdate command on all client computer of an organizational unit by running a PowerShell command from a remote computer..
